The St. Cloud State men's and women's basketball team had a great weekend going a combined 4-0 in games against Bemidji State and MN-Crookston Friday and Saturday nights.  The 14th ranked SCSU men defeated Bemidji State 68-60 Friday night before downing MN-Crookston 79-55 on Saturday.

The SCSU women defeated Bemidji State 81-53 Friday before beating Minnesota-Crookston 64-54 Saturday.  The SCSU women are 7-0.  The St. Cloud State basketball teams will play at Northern State Friday night before playing at Minnesota State-Moorhead on Saturday.

The 17th ranked St. Cloud State men's hockey team split a pair of games with #14 Nebraska-Omaha this past weekend.  UNO won 6-5 Friday despite a hat trick from David Morley.  SCSU won 2-1 Saturday night to improve to 9-7-0.  The SCSU men's hockey team will play at home against Colorado College on Friday and Saturday nights.

St. Ben's basketball lost 60-58 to St. Mary's Saturday afternoon.  The Blazers led 36-31 at halftime but couldn't hold the lead.  Brianna Barrett was the lone Blazer in double figures with 13 points. St. Ben's is 5-3 overall and 3-2 in the MIAC.
